Abstract
Switching between two orthogonal linear polarisations in the fundamental mode of Vertical-Cavity Surface-Emitting Lasers is the object of intensive experimental and theoretical work. Although several models have been proposed, experimental evidence [1] suggests that gain/loss differences between the two modes is an important factor in polarisation switching. However, this view has never been mathematised. In this contribution we study analytically and numerically a class of simple intensity rate equations for a semiconductor laser with two nearly degenerate modes. In our model, the gain is current dependent to describe the gain shift relative to the cavity modes.
